Why Accuracy Matters
In cities, where crowds gather, the difference between accurate vertical gunfire location and a false-positive system can literally be measured in lives saved. Accurate vertical gunfire location can identify the precise floor, room, or open-air coordinates within seconds—eliminating the deadly delays caused by vague “building alarms.” Systems proven under DHS SAFETY Act testing achieve >99.9 % detection with near-zero false alarms from slamming doors or fireworks, ensuring first responders in cities receive exact shooter location and weapon type intelligence the moment the first round is fired.

How to choose the right vertical gunfire location for cities
Total cost of ownership in cities hinges on false-alarm performance. Even one unnecessary SWAT rollout can exceed $100,000. Choose vertical gunfire location solutions with documented false-alarm rates below 1 per 10,000 sensor-days (verified by DHS testing) to protect both lives and the emergency-response budget.
Other considerations for vertical gunfire location in cities
Beyond accuracy, city decision-makers must consider liability exposure. Only DHS SAFETY Act-covered vertical gunfire location provides statutory caps or elimination of third-party claims following an attack. Without this protection, even the most accurate system leaves venues like schools and businesses vulnerable to lawsuits claiming the technology “should have done more.”
